A window air conditioner, a dorm-room mini-fridge and the vending machine on the corner have almost nothing in common except that all three fall under the same slice of federal refrigerant law. EPA 608 Type 1 certifies technicians to service small appliances: factory-sealed refrigeration and air conditioning units holding five pounds or less of refrigerant. It is required alongside the Core section under Section 608 of the Clean Air Act, codified at 40 CFR Part 82 Subpart F, and it is typically the fastest of the four EPA 608 tracks to study for.

The hermetically sealed part of the definition matters as much as the weight limit. These are units built and charged at the factory, not field-assembled systems with accessible service valves. Household refrigerators and freezers qualify, as do window and through-the-wall room air conditioners, small self-contained water coolers and drinking fountains, vending machines and small beverage coolers, and portable or packaged small air conditioning units under the five-pound threshold. If a unit is larger than a household fridge, uses a compressor rack, or was assembled on site with brazed or bolted refrigerant lines, it is almost certainly outside Type 1 even if the charge happens to be small.

Type 1 is built for people who service small sealed systems rather than full-building HVAC: appliance repair technicians working on refrigerators, freezers and window units in homes, vending and food-service equipment technicians, techs at appliance retailers or service centres who never touch split-system HVAC, and anyone doing side work on window air conditioners or mini-fridges. If your work is entirely appliance repair and you are never opening a split-system heat pump or a rooftop packaged unit, Type 1 alone may cover your whole job. The moment your work touches central air conditioning, heat pumps or anything running a high-pressure refrigerant such as R-410A, you need Type II as well.

Section 608 does not apply one recovery standard to every appliance size. Small appliances get their own lighter-touch rules, generally because a low refrigerant charge means low environmental risk per unit serviced. In broad terms, small appliance servicing allows for simplified recovery methods and, in some cases, low-loss fittings rather than the full recovery equipment and evacuation levels required for larger systems. What that does not mean is that venting is permitted. It is not, ever, under any type. The Clean Air Act prohibits knowingly venting ozone-depleting refrigerants and their substitutes during maintenance, service, repair or disposal, full stop. What changes by appliance type is the method and equipment standard used to recover refrigerant before a unit is serviced or scrapped, not whether recovery is required at all. Whether you are going for Type 1 alone or all three types plus Universal, you also have to pass Core. Core covers the shared fundamentals: basic ozone depletion science, the venting prohibition, recordkeeping requirements, recovery equipment standards and general regulatory background. Core plus Type 1 is the minimum combination for small-appliance-only technicians, and there is no valid Type 1 certification without it.

The four credentials stack up simply enough. Type 1 covers small appliances at five pounds or less, hermetically sealed. Type II covers high-pressure appliances, meaning most residential and commercial split-system air conditioning and heat pumps. Type III covers low-pressure appliances, mostly commercial chillers. Universal combines all three in one exam and one card.

Almost every Type 1 candidate ends up asking whether they should just sit for Universal instead. If your job is genuinely limited to appliance repair, Type 1 alone is a legitimate, permanent credential and there is no requirement to go further — it is not a starter certification that expires or needs upgrading later. But if there is any chance you will move into HVAC and refrigeration work, or you want to be hireable for both appliance and split-system jobs, sitting for Universal means one certifying exam instead of potentially two separate testing sessions later. Universal costs more up front in study time, since you are covering Type II and Type III material as well, but it is the more future-proof option for anyone whose job description might expand.

Type 1 is generally considered the lightest of the four exams because the appliance category is the most narrowly defined, which makes it a good fit for flashcard-based review. You are mostly memorising definitions — what counts as small, what hermetically sealed means — along with the five-pound threshold and a handful of small-appliance-specific procedures, rather than working through the complex pressure-temperature relationships Type III candidates face. A few practical answers. Core is required alongside every type, so you cannot get Type 1 without it. A passing score of 70 percent per section is commonly cited, though you should verify the exact figure with whichever organisation administers your exam. The EPA does not administer the test directly; it approves third-party certifying organisations such as ESCO Institute, HVAC Excellence and RSES to proctor exams, and costs and formats vary between them. A window air conditioner is almost always Type 1, since window units are factory-sealed and typically well under the five-pound threshold, but check the nameplate for the actual charge if you are unsure. And if you only fix refrigerators, you do not need Type II — as long as your work never involves central air conditioning, heat pumps or other high-pressure split systems, Type 1 is sufficient and legally complete.
